Julia Hurley talks with Kristen Combs, the creative mind at Visit Knoxville and the author of 100 Things to Do in Knoxville Before You Die. Kristen's move from Michigan to Knoxville led her to promote the city's rich history, lively culture, and outdoor activities. She shares how her book 100 Things to Do in Knoxville Before You Die came to be, combining her marketing skills with her love for Knoxville's diverse attractions. The conversation covers the growth of Visit Knoxville's, Kristen's journey in selecting the best experiences in Knoxville, and how the city's growth and its community are closely linked.
